| Reactive Hepatitis C AB Mar 31, 2010 Hi, Thank you for taking my question. What would cause a person to have reactive hepatitis C antibodies signal to cut off 1.05 for 5 yrs with a negative qualitative Hep C by PCR and negative RIBA test? My doctor has continued to test me yearly and nothing changes? I asked my doctor if this was a false positive and I was told no that I had recovered from Hep C. Will my lab results ever turn back to negative Hep C antibody? |

Response from Dr. McGovern
If the RIBA is negative, then yes your HCV antibody is a false positive test. No further testing is required. | |||||||||
